Find out "how they get the jellyfish in the glass?" with guest artist Richard Lowrie.

Live demonstrations showing how these creatures are made will continue throughout the day on Sunday, November 27, 2011 at Avalon Glassworks in West Seattle. The public is invited to witness the process of layering colored and clear glass that creates the "jelly" during this one-day demo.

Meet the artist, ask questions about the process, and see Lowrie work. Glass Jellyfish signed by the artist will be available for purchase. A regularly-featured artist at Avalon Glassworks, Lowrie operates his own glass studio in Sedro-Woolley, WA, where he creates a unique line of inspired, flowing platters and solid sculpture.
